SOCS-5 Activators

SOCS-5 (Suppressor of Cytokine Signaling 5) activators belong to a class of small molecules or compounds designed to modulate the activity of the SOCS-5 protein. SOCS-5 is a member of the suppressor of cytokine signaling (SOCS) family of proteins, which play a crucial role in regulating the immune and inflammatory responses in mammals. SOCS proteins act as negative feedback regulators of the JAK-STAT signaling pathway, a fundamental pathway for transmitting extracellular signals to the cell nucleus. These proteins are characterized by their SH2 (Src homology 2) and SOCS box domains. Specifically, SOCS-5 contains an SH2 domain, enabling it to bind to phosphorylated tyrosine residues on specific cytokine receptors or associated signaling proteins.

SOCS-5 activators are designed to enhance the activity of SOCS-5, which in turn influences the extent and duration of the immune response. By promoting SOCS-5 function, these activators can fine-tune the immune system's response to various stimuli, including cytokines. Such modulation can have wide-ranging implications for understanding and controlling immune responses in various physiological and pathological conditions.
